How to Replace a Lost Passport in Memphis Tennessee

Whether you're in Memphis or Mumbai, one way to protect your passport is to keep it in a colorful, waterproof and loadable container. This increases the chances of its safe return if you lose it on the trail or on water. Otherwise, make copies of it and all your travel information. Exchange the duplicates with your travel buddies and keep one in a waterproof pouch away from the original. These copies will prove useful in replacing a lost passport.

Instructions

Difficulty: Moderate

Step 1
Fill out Form DS-64, Statement Regarding a Lost of Stolen Passport, which requires information from the copies you made, like passport number and issue date.
Step 2
Report the loss by calling the National Passport Information Center at (800) 487-2778. You will need information from Form DS-64, so keep it handy. Because you phoned in your report, you can keep the form for later submission.
Step 3
Fill out Form DS-11, Application for Passport, to apply for a new passport. In question 22, fill in your passport name, passport number and issue date, and choose "Lost." If the passport had expired, write "EXPIRED" in the "Other" box. Do not sign this application until requested by the passport agent.
Step 4
Assemble additional supporting documentation. You require evidence of U.S. Citizenship including a certified birth certificate, naturalization certificate or a consular report of birth abroad.

You also need a government-issued photo ID like a driver's license, and a photocopy of it. If your official ID is also lost, you need an identifying witness who is a U.S. citizen or permanent resident who has known you for two years or more. He must submit his own official ID and sign Form DS-71, Affidavit of Identifying Witness, in front of the agent.
Step 5
Supply two passport photos, which can be taken at a passport photo shop or Acceptance Facility with cameras. Your identical, color pictures must measure 2-inches square. You must wear ordinary street clothes plus any wigs, glasses or hearing aids, if you normally wear them. Uniforms or hats are not allowed but you can don religious attire that is used daily.
Step 6
Go to an Acceptance Facility like one of the following:

Main Post Office
555 S. Third St.
Memphis, TN 38101
(901) 521-2575

Shelby County Probate Court
140 Adams Avenue
Memphis, TN 38104
(901) 545-4069

Visit in person with your Forms DS-64 and DS-11, and supporting materials. When requested by the agent, sign your form and pay any fees. If you want your passport in less than two weeks for international travel or less than four weeks for a foreign visa, pay extra for expedited processing. (For a list of more facilities, see Resources.)
